Raymond Cavanaugh 1902 - 1972

Raymond Cavanaugh of Dover, Strafford County, NH was born on September 9, 1902, and died at age 69 years old in August 1972.

Did you know?
In 1921, by the time he was 19 years old, on November 11th, the first burial was held at the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ier in Arlington National Cemetery. The body of an unknown soldier - selected by Army Sgt. Edward F. Younger who was highly decorated for valor and received the Distinguished Service Cross in "The Great War" - was brought back from France (World War 1) and placed in the newly completed tomb. President Warren G. Harding officiated at the interment ceremonies.
